An electric refrigerator rated 400 W operates 8 hour/day. What is the cost of the energy to operate it for 30 days at Rs 3.00 per kW h?

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The total energy consumed by the refrigerator in 30 days would be 400 W `xx` 8.0 hour/day `xx` 30 days = 96000 W h
= 96 kW h
Thus the cost of energy to operate the refrigerator for 30 days is
96 kW h `xx` Rs 3.00 per kW h = Rs 288.00
